Toshio, that's not really a solution but a workaround for people who
don't mind not using any font hinting. I personally prefer slight
hinting for best screen readability vs. smoothing.

With hinting set to true and hintstyle to hintslight in .fonts.conf,
Firefox still applies medium/full hinting (can't tell which), other
programs including Thunderbird do apply the correct hinting.

My only workaround here is to manually select slight hinting in the UI
prefs after each reboot or X start.
